Reviews of 85044 Phoenix, AZ are very positive! This area of Arizona is known for its great outdoor activities such as hiking and biking trails, golf courses, and parks. It's also home to a number of cultural attractions like the Heard Museum, which offers exhibits showcasing Native American art and culture. People also come to this area for its abundant shopping opportunities, from malls to boutiques and specialty shops. There are also plenty of restaurants in the area that offer excellent dining experiences. Residents enjoy living here because it has something for everyone – from family-friendly activities to a more vibrant nightlife. Despite being located in the heart of Phoenix, this area still feels like its own small town with its own unique character and charm.

Air Quality - 9/19/2007
There was a time when our state was most favored because of our air quality and moderate climate. As a results, our population has tripled in the last few years.

Unfortunately, in the last 7 years our air quality has drastically been reduced to a level 1 out of a possible 10. In addition, our climate is no longer moderate with our summmers reflecting 50 + days over 110, our UV index being 8 (out of 10) and our humidity at all time highs of 80%.

Many areas of our country have four seasons; we have warm, hot and hotter.

We won't even discuss our out of control housing market since the influx of transplants in the last 7 years; or our high violent crime of 7 out of a possible 10.

People keep moving to the Valley of the Sun...my family and I are ready to leave!
